Output 171827a2a9a04466aec50d6b930a538deee721cbd0925214fc1ba15cd7a46eae:0

value
21633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edb37b8971f969671f5f8b62e83af8ed1a7a9e2f OP_EQUAL
address
3PMs5g6XisvbpCd6vTVLx2toHjHR1Sbw3P
transaction
171827a2a9a04466aec50d6b930a538deee721cbd0925214fc1ba15cd7a46eae
confirmations
218455
spent
true